Function: Sequence-specific DNA-binding protein that interacts with inducible viral and cellular enhancer elements to regulate transcription of selected genes. AP-2 factors bind to the consensus sequence 5'-GCCNNNGGC-3' and activate genes involved in a large spectrum of important biological functions including proper eye, face, body wall, limb and neural tube development. They also suppress a number of genes including MCAM/MUC18, C/EBP alpha and MYC.

Summary: Tissue Location: Expressed in lung, ovary and testis. Expressed in most squamous epithelia. Also, detected in several exocrine glands including the prostate, the preputial and salivary glands, serous glands of the tongue and ocular harderian glands
